Understanding Point of Use Water Heaters

Point of Use (POU) water heaters have gained significant popularity as efficient and convenient alternatives to traditional tanked water heaters. These compact devices are designed to heat water on demand, directly at the faucet or showerhead, eliminating the need for large storage tanks. This not only conserves energy but also reduces water heating costs, making them an attractive option for both residential and commercial properties. Understanding POU water heaters is crucial when sourcing wholesale distributors, as it ensures compatibility and optimal performance in various plumbing systems.
One key aspect to consider is the distinction between POU and tankless water heaters. Tankless models, often referred to as on-demand or instant water heaters, heat water only when needed, preventing constant energy usage. This design is particularly advantageous in areas with limited space, such as smaller homes or apartments. On the other hand, POU water heaters are specifically designed for point-of-use applications, providing hot water directly from the faucet without storing excess capacity. This makes them ideal for specific fixtures or areas where demand is consistent but storage space is limited.
When comparing different types, factors like energy efficiency, flow rate, and temperature control should be evaluated. Additionally, looking for distributors that adhere to industry safety standards is crucial. The Underwriters Laboratories (UL) certification, for instance, confirms that a product has met rigorous safety requirements. In the context of water heaters, this includes protection against electrical hazards, overflows, and other potential dangers. By choosing a distributor that stocks UL-certified products, you can ensure peace of mind knowing that your customers’ homes are safe and protected.
